We'll get started now with our deep dive. So I recently heard a term that I really liked on the Chris Williamson podcast. The term he used was...

Productivity rain dance. So I think this idea actually gets at something critical, a critical concept about work and productivity and technology. It's a concept that I think is exploring because it might explain. Some of both of your frustrations and confusions about trying to produce stuff that matters. So what we'll do is I'm going to load up the clip. So we'll hear Chris actually talking about it himself.

Then we'll get into a little more detail what he's talking about, why I think it's a problem, and then give some advice for how to get around it. All right, so let's start with the clip. This comes from, I think he was interviewing, Chris Williamson was interviewing Sahil Bloom, but the person talking here in the clip is Chris himself. So let's load up. Let's load up that audio. Look, I come from a productivity background. When I first started the show, I was chatting shit about...

Pomodoro timers and Notion external brains and Ebbinghaus forgetting curves and all of that, right? I've been through the ringer, which is why I'm allowed to say it.

You realize after a while that it ends up being this weird superstitious rain dance you're doing. This sort of odd sort of productivity rain dance in the desperate hope that... later that day you're going to get something done and some of that stuff does really help and you kind of need to go through this process of ah it wasn't the the 15 push-ups before i do my calls oh it wasn't it was this thing that's the highest point of

All right, so that's the clip I wanted to point out there. That studio, I've been there, Jesse. That's one of the studios Chris uses in Austin. I did a show last spring. It has the two weird fluorescent lights that look like they're coming out of you. I love that idea, this notion of productivity rain dance. So I started looking into it. Chris has talked about it before. So then I found this post, which I'll load up on the screen here for people who are watching instead of just listening.

This post is from last summer, and he elaborates more on this idea. I'm going to read some from this post because I think it's going to help us get closer to what the key idea is here. So in this post, Chris says, during my interview review, I asked myself two new questions.

what do i do that i think is productive but isn't what do i do that i don't think is productive but actually is these were surprisingly easy to work out sitting at my desk when i'm not working being on calls with no actual objective keeping slack notifications at zero sitting on email trying to get the unread number down saying yes to a random dinner when someone is coming through town organizing meetups with friends from different social groups

walking around without anything in my ears, reading, visiting new places. After six months of reflecting on my answers, I realized I had a fundamental oversight. I hadn't been properly linking inputs to outcomes. I had basically created a productivity rain dance. All right, I think this elaboration is useful because if we think about the various examples that Chris gave here talking about these rain dances, they seem...

Sort of different, right? We had on one hand him talking about things like external brains or ebb in the house forgetting curves. He sort of overly wrought. productivity systems or tools you're trying to build. But here he's also talking about things like just being in his email inbox too long. Or like trying to get the slacks all cleared out or just sitting at his desk, like sort of acting, like playing at working because it sort of feels productive.

He is somehow unifying all of that under the same term of productivity rain dance. And the way he does it and the way I want to focus on here is by saying what unifies all those examples is focusing on input instead of output. So when you focus on input, you're focusing on activity. You're focusing on the potential for future activity. So sitting at your desk, checking email, you're doing something.

I'm putting lots of inputs into my productivity equation. That must be good. When you're doing something like building a complicated productivity system, again, this is like inputs. I'm working on my productivity function. I'm getting... building up my opportunities for finding information or getting things done but what you're not looking at is the output what am i actually producing that matters and am i producing enough of it

So when you look around the modern office environment and see everyone frantically answering emails as they jump on and off Zoom meetings or watch the solo entrepreneur lose a morning to optimizing their chat GPT-powered personalized assistant. you're observing rain dances. Everyone's busy, but no one is asking if all these gyrations are actually opening the clouds. So the danger with rain dances is that...

They are easier than the actual work of producing stuff. It's easier to sit at your desk and jump on calls or to answer emails than it is to actually do something hard. It's easier to work on your... Chat CPT-powered assistant is kind of fun. You're watching YouTube videos and scripting things together. That's easier than actually writing the thing that the assistant was going to help you with.

And because it's easier, we tend to gravitate towards that. We want to spend much more time on it. We're going to gravitate towards what's easier versus what's harder if we're not differentiating between inputs and outputs. And soon you get yourself to a point. Well, you're super busy, but very little is actually getting done. Here's a quote from William Sim on this. Obsessing over process while being detached from outcomes gives you all the pain of hard work with none of the actual results.

So this is what a productivity rain dance is, is when you focus on inputs and ignore outputs. And the reason why they're dangerous is that they're more fun and satisfying or easy to get started with in the moment than the actual hard work. And so paradoxically. the stuff you produce gets worse. So what is the right response to this? Because I think a lot of people feel the frustration of their productivity rain dances without realizing what that frustration is coming from.

And there's two responses that I think are natural that I both think are flawed. We hear these often, though, in sort of online discussions of productivity culture. The first response is that just demonize work itself. Like, I don't know. I'm doing stuff all the time. I'm feeling exhausted.

Not much is being produced. Maybe the problem is like work itself is kind of meaningless. It's constructed. It's like a mirage of late-stage capitalism. It's all just hustle culture. So you could just try to demonize work itself and leaning to some sort of like quiet quitting type mentality.

But this is not going to solve your problem. Just doing your work worse or just doing overall a lot less work is going to just get you into other types of problems. Your business is going to falter. Your boss is going to move on from you.

The other common response to this is to say, ah, the problem here is just thinking about productivity itself. So let's just get rid of all attempts to organize my efforts. That's the problem. But this becomes a problem too because if you have no attempts to organize your efforts.

Other people will organize them for you. Your life will just become this exhausted slurry of answering other people's requests and trying to make other people's lives easier. We still need some organization. So what is the right response to the productivity rain dance phenomenon? I think it is, as Williamson suggests, to turn your attention from inputs to outputs. To identify the most valuable thing you do in your job and then figure out what helps you do that better.

And this should be what matters above all else. This should be where your focus is. Now, here's the thing. The answers to these questions, like what really matters and what is actually helping me do that thing better? You know, the higher level of quality and output. The answers to those questions aren't necessarily simple. But they're also different. The things that come up here are different than what productivity rain dances will produce.

They're different because they're not symbolic. They're different because they're not busyness for the sake of busyness. They're instead focused on clear, measurable goals of producing more results that matter. So when you start focusing on outputs... You begin to build an approach to productivity that just works. And it's not exciting. And it's hard. And it's simple. And it's probably, you know, there's only so much YouTube content you could get out of it.

But it's the stuff that actually works. So let me give you a couple of specific examples here. What are the types of less flashy, get it done type things that show up when you start asking what actually gets the important stuff done? You find things like work quotas.

All right, for each of these type of things I am expected to do in my job, I have a quota on how many I do at the same time. Why? Because if I have too many things going on, I get overloaded. If I get overloaded, I can't do the hard stuff well.

I want to do the hard stuff well, so I only take on one project of this at a time. I only do this many committees at a time. I only do this many pay-per-views at a time. It's not exciting. There's no AI involved. There's no cool notebook and a new pen involved, but it works. Separating active versus waiting projects. This also works. A big concept from my book, Slow Productivity. Here's the things you have to do.

Just look at the first few and say I'm actively working on these and everything else is in a waiting state. And if you ask me about it, I'll say it's in a waiting state and I'll tell you as soon as it gets to active. But as long as it's in a waiting state, I'm not doing meetings or emails or calls about it. This prevents.

The totality of the things that you have to do generating concurrent administrative overhead. Now suddenly you can spend more time working on the stuff that matters. Again, this is not an exciting system. I can't build a software tool that's going to make this way simple for you. This is just a... a notation in your notebook. This is active. This is waiting. You can keep track of this even in your head, but it works, right? Rubber to the road works. Office hours work. I can't be.

chiming in on a dozen ongoing back and forth ad hoc conversations throughout the day because then I can't get the important stuff done. So I have daily office hours. That's where I try to deflect more. of my back and forth interaction. Come to my office hours. We'll talk about it. It'll take five minutes and the rest of my day, I don't have to be checking this inbox. Again, I don't need a special tool for office hours. It's just a declaration.

It's like when Michael Scott in the office just said, I declare bankruptcy. It really is that simple, but it works. Another type of idea that comes here, time block planning. It's not sexy. You can do it on a piece of paper. I sell a notebook for doing this. It's the oldest of technologies. You're drawing boxes on paper. But it forces you to be intentional about your time.

What do I want to do today? When am I going to do it? And if things don't fit, you have to confront that productivity drag and say, there's a problem here we need to fix. Again, not exciting, but it works. Perhaps the most basic thing here, the idea that comes from my sort of original book on all of this deep work.

Realize that deep work is different than shallow work. And when you're working on deep work, the stuff that's cognitively demanding that matters, don't context switch during it. You have to protect that time and say, I don't also check my email during that time. I don't also have Slack open during that time. I realize if I give this work my full attention, it'll be 2x better than if I'm sort of context switching back and forth. Like that's not a thing you can get a cool app for.

There is no back-end reasoning model integration with Claude. It's just a simple mindset. But these are the type of things that work when you get away from productivity rain dances and say, what moves the needle on the output?

The people who sell tools or have a lot of fancy YouTube videos about this advice online, they like productivity rain dances because they're fun. You get to wear fancy costumes and jump around and chant things, and it's interesting to watch. And it's much more interesting to watch than... the actual pretty boring efforts that go into trying to do things well. But for you who cares about doing things well, this is what matters.

So I wrote an essay about this recently. It's on my newsletter. If you don't subscribe to my newsletter, you can do so at calnewport.com. Here's how I ended that essay. Productivity rain dances can be satisfying. They make you feel like you're doing your part to support a rich harvest. all while providing endless details and rituals to adjust, giving you a sense of being hard at work without requiring you to do anything actually challenging. At the same time, however,

The farmers who are most likely to succeed are those who are instead down among their crops, sweat on their brow, tilling their fields. So it's not the fun thing to do, but it's the hard thing to actually produce the good work. So there we go.

Mention deep questions and Adam will give you $50 off. All right, Jesse, let's start with the questions. First question is from Lindsay. I currently use a Trello column for items to discuss in meetings and block time afterwards to process it.

During a meeting, do you write notes of topics to remember to say or do you have a Trello card open? All right. It's a good question. Let's just briefly define the two things that Lindsay mentioned. So one is the items to discuss Trello column. I use Trello boards to organize my obligations, to organize tasks. I have one board per role, and then I have columns per each role for different types of statuses for these tasks. And one of the key statuses is like to discuss.

to discuss next time I meet this person, to discuss next time we have this standing meeting. The other thing she's talking about is the post-meeting processing block. Another thing I'm a big believer in, you need 15 minutes on your calendar so it's protected. You schedule a meeting, you schedule 15 minutes later than the actual meeting time. And that extra 15 minutes is for processing everything that came out of the meeting. So you can close those loops right then. The worst thing you can do...

It's come out of a meeting with a dozen open loops that were introduced in that meeting and go right into an unrelated new meeting. That's going to be a cognitive pileup. That's going to be pain. All right. So to answer your question, Lindsay, if the culture of the meeting is one where people are on laptops.

Then I'll work right with the Trello board. As you say, it's much easier. Like if things come up, I want to just put them directly into a card, onto the right board, into the right column. So they're just there. I also want to edit the things that are already there. As you mentioned.

If there's something to discuss in this meeting on my Trello board and we discuss it, I want to take it off right then. If there is not a culture of being on your laptop, that's when you use the post-meeting processing block to immediately take care of all of this. You can take notes with paper.

And then when you get to that end of the meeting processing block, you go through and update your Trello. You send off the messages. You put the waiting to hear backs for those messages. But you really, one way or the other, here's your goal. You want to come out of that. meeting and post meeting block that sort of contiguous block of time with nothing open in your head no new open loop generated by that meeting that is not being processed you want to make sure

That the meeting is not just discussing with other people a given topic, but you processing everything that was discussed to the point where you don't have to keep anything open in your head. So however you need to do that, that really should be your goal. All right, who do we got next? Next question is from Jennifer. To what standard are various AI technologies being evaluated for current performance and future potential?

How could a layman, not a computer scientist, test the veracity of the claims of an AI system or its potential? My theory on this is that... You don't need to be testing the veracity or really paying that much attention yet to claims about AI. And here's why I say this, and this is a claim that I think is more generally about technology tools. When a technology tool finds a killer app, you'll find out about it. It will show up in your life.

Everyone will be using it for a way that has obvious value. You will see an obvious value in your life. It will come into wherever you're doing your work and then like that will now be a part of your life. You don't have to go out and keep up with it. Let me give you some examples of this. Email. No one in the late 1980s was going around and being like, look, computer networks are becoming a bigger thing. We're going to be able to do probably.

low-cost, low-friction digital communication using these networks, you really need to keep up with what might happen. You really need to keep up with the advances in the technologies and the way this technology might change your work. There is no need to do that. What just happened is once that technology

technology hit the right elements just start showing up in offices they're like oh by the way we're using email now because like all these other companies are you say how does this work and they say you put the person's name in two and it sends them the message and it's in an inbox like i got it took me nine seconds and then you're using email Google was the same way. Most people did not have to be following.

search engine technology development and really trying to closely understand like what is the potential for the web for information development most people in their day-to-day life there's just this point where they said hey use this tool to look things up

You're like, wow, that works. I type in the thing, it figures out what I mean, and it points me towards pages that have information about it. That's interesting. And you knew how to use it immediately. You didn't have to be preparing for it. I would apply that same standard to AI.

I think there will be AI killer apps. I think they are probably going to be industry specific. This has been my sort of developing claim is that different niches of the economy are going to have their own AI enabled killer apps. When they come, they'll be inevitable, they'll be unavoidable, and they'll take you nine seconds to learn. So I would not worry about...

There's a lot of hype, like attention economy hype behind AI. It's not hype in the sense that the AI is going to generate these killer apps, but the coverage is hypey right now because they don't really have something to write about yet. This is like the so-called outcome or application gap. The technology.

has defied expectations, like it keeps everything you say it can't do, six months later it can do. But the actual impact in real jobs and the real economy has underperformed expectations up to now. So at this point, if you're not actually like a CIO or running a tech company where you need to keep apprised of what's happening in the techno landscape, if you weren't already doing that five years ago for other technologies, AI will let you know when you need to know about it.

It's not really your job to be a technology reporter unless it's literally your job to be a technology reporter. to their own lives so we can see what it looks like out in the wild. If you have a case study, you can send it to jessie at calnewport.com. Today's case study comes from Derek. Derek says, you have stressed that systems and processes Don't make work easy. They make it consistent because work is hard. I've always done a new Portonian-style system, but a year ago entered a job on a contract within my existing government organization to be a coordinator for a major federal grant.

I'm responsible for receiving, processing, tracking, servicing, and reporting on four major grants. I've been doing multi-scale planning, so less catches me by surprise. In my quarterly plan, I've committed to developing my obligation management practice. Through a big weekly capture, consistent shutdowns, and time block plans, including breaks so my brain can be on board. On the weekend, I do a weekly plan to be on the offensive.

Some of my biggest successes so far have been the one for you, one for me scheduling and the use of task boards. I have two, one for admin and one for application processing. WorkingMemory.txt also has been a lifesaver. Although I admit it's turned into a kind of diary, I also have a centralized shared spreadsheet for applications received and have defined a protocol to track statuses and actions taken that I've shared with my team.

These have been a game changer as I have over 50 applications and projects to monitor. While this has so far been a story of success, no hero's journey is complete without setbacks, minus correspondence. I have two email inboxes to manage and calls and voicemails to return.

I think I need to autopilot these. How can I keep on top of the application project obligations while still ensuring I'm staying on top of the emails? All right, Derek, I appreciate the case study. I think what this underscores is this idea that... One of the unique attributes of office work in the digital age, right, in the modern digital environment, is the degree to which your job can become like this, where you're basically running.

Like a complicated mini organization where the only employee is you. Because in this age of low friction digital communication and information flow, it's just so easy. It's like, great, you do all of this. And because we can just give you an email address and people will just bother you and we can just say just handle all of this. We have workloads, so quantity of workloads and the velocity at which these workloads unfold.

would turn the hair white of someone from like 1985. It really can explode the complexity of work. And the only way to survive in this type of new digital environment is you have to really structure yourself.

Like you have five different departments you oversee and they each have their own processes. Even though you're implementing each of these departments with your own brain, if you don't structure the information and the communication and how you go through your day, you will be swamped. Derek would be...

completely swamped without these tools. And probably there's been half a dozen people who have gone through the same position who were doing a quarter of what you're doing here, Derek, and probably then still had a hard time at it. So you have to have the structure in a way that...

30 years ago, you didn't have to worry about. So I appreciate hearing that case study. To get to your kind of question within your case study, you're worried about the volume of calls and voicemails and emails. You say, how can I autopilot this? So in other words, like have fixed times for doing this. So I'm not just in my... communication boxes all day. You have to reset these processes.

You have to retrain the way that people who are communicating with you think about how they're communicating with you. You have to move them away from the paradigm of the hyperactive hive mind, which is where they, when they think about this email address, they think about you.

This email address is fused with you, and I am talking to you and asking you something and is rude if you don't get back to me right away. You need to move them off of that and into protocols or processes where the right information gets captured and stored. And you can go through a lot of it efficiently, and action can be taken, and expectations are appropriate. There's a lot of things you can do here. Again, this goes back to my book, A World Without Email. There could be things like for...

specific types of queries people have about their applications. Don't use email. Say whatever it is. I have a shared document for our spreadsheet for collecting. concerns or modifications and just go in there. Here's like pending and here's what's done. Just go in there and you add a row when you have a question. You make sure all the information I need is in there and you can watch as things above it get.

handled and yours moves closer to the top of it, you can see exactly what your status is, but it's not just an email. It's an email. Again, we conceptualize as like, I just tapped you on the shoulder. Why are you ignoring me? But when it's no, I'm entering your information to a queue in this document and I see there's six things ahead of it.

and I'm waiting until my thing gets processed, our brain has a different way of categorizing that. And no, people won't be stressed out about it because, again, I always argue what people want is they don't need responsiveness. They need clarity.

You have the information. I know you have the information. I know I'm going to get an answer. I know my status. I'm fine. I have a hundred other things to do. I don't need you to respond right away. I just need you not to forget it. You can use office hours.

Hey, here are my open hours for application questions. Just call me up. My phone is on. It's really easy. You can always call me at 3 and we'll get into it. I'll answer any questions you have. You can defer people when they try to email you. You can defer them to that.

You can have an email address that's not your name, but is like a project or a query type that defuses the communication channel from a person and people's expectations changes. When you send something to, you know, application request, as opposed to like...

Jesse at government.gov, you have a different way you think about it. Like, oh yeah, this is going into like a system where people are going to process these requests. And then you can have other sorts of protocols. Like, yeah, like this is how this works. We have the shared folder.

And applications, when you're ready, you put them in the shared folder. We empty this on Wednesdays and Fridays. So, you know, if you get it in, whenever you get it in by the next Wednesday or Friday, we'll empty it out. We'll send you here's the instructions.

And so when people like bother you, like, Hey, I want to do an application. What's going on? You just send them back this like instruction link. It's like, yeah, here's how it works. You put this information, put it in this folder. We'll process it the next Wednesday and Friday. We'll send you a confirmation of that. You can then track it in this spreadsheet over here.

You got to retrain and redevelop your people you're communicating with and your communication protocol so it's not just ad hoc conversation ongoing. It's critical to get away from that, especially in this type of role. IT departments learned this a long time ago with ticketing systems. You cannot just, once you have any volume of dealing with people and their concerns, it cannot just be ad hoc. It cannot just be here's my name at agency.gov.

Just talk to this like you're talking to me like in the same room. It just doesn't scale. So you have my permission to try to build things that are more structured. Good case study. All right. And the answer is no. No, they can't have instincts. They can't do things. The right way to understand something like chat GPT is the following. The main technical engine.

of a chatbot like ChatGPT is a large language model. The original was GPT-3-5, then we got GPT-4 and GPT-0, GPT-0-mini and the GPO-2, but we have these large language models. The right way to think about a large language model – I've been thinking about this recently. I think a good way to think about it is – I don't know if you remember this, Jesse, but when we were kids in the 80s and Play-Doh was like a big thing, right? You could buy the Play-Doh factory.

Where you would feed Play-Doh into one side and you would turn a crank and it would pull it through and you could put a couple things. that it would push it through so maybe like it went through a squisher and then it went through something that uh that cut things into like spaghetti strands you know and then the final thing might take those spaghetti strands and like you could slide it over so it's like a star shape and then in the end

you would get like spaghetti strands of the original colors coming out like shaped like a star. So it's like pushing the Play-Doh through several layers of things that like modifies the Play-Doh and you could change what those things are. Basically, at a very simple level, this is the architecture of large language models. They're a feed-forward architecture or the information, which is the text. I mean, it's embeddings of the text, but like the text that it's reacting to.

gets pushed from one layer to the next, to the next, to the next. There's no recurrence. There's no looping. It just goes from one layer. The Play-Doh goes through the squisher. Then it gets changed to spaghetti strands. Then it goes through the star shaper. So it gets pushed through these layers. As it gets pushed through these layers, each layer does its own work. It identifies patterns. It looks for...

Labels. I'm saying this all using non-technical terminology. It labels it with stuff that the next layer can then use and look up other patterns and connect it to it. But it's moving just inexorably forward. And at the very end, so I imagine like someone's turning this crank that's pulling this digital Play-Doh through this factory. And at the very end, what comes out is like.

a fancy play-doh shape now what it is with with a chatbot is actually going to be um a part of a word or a word or a group of words to output i mean technically it's like a probability distribution over this but it's like a text new text output So that's what the large language model does. Things get pushed through. The language model itself, just like the Plato factory, doesn't change once you've trained it. Nothing about it changes. It doesn't remember.

Last time they put red Play-Doh through here, and we're going to remember that, and that's going to affect what we do this time we put green Play-Doh. No, it's the exact same setup every time stuff goes through. All that's different is the type of Play-Doh you push through. Then you have a control program. So you have to have some sort of control program that turns to crank. With most chatbots, it's a relatively simplistic control program that takes the text you typed in and...

puts it into the language model and the language model spits out some words. And typically because it's autoregressive, it'll put those words on the end of the text. So now it's slightly longer and they'll do it again. And they'll put those new words on, it'll do it again. So it's kind of running the machine until it has your whole answer.

If you're doing different media formats, there's more complexity. Like if you're sending a photo to ChatGPT, the control program will take the photo and actually give that to a photo recognizer. program that'll then describe that photo in words and then it will take those words and connect them to your original prompt and then we'll run the normal chat gpt

control program to ask that question. Or if you're generating a photo, that's not a language model. That's going to be a different type of model. But this is basically how this works. So the factory can produce really cool Play-Doh on the other end, but the factory itself doesn't have intentions because it's just a factory. Nothing changes, nothing moves. It's a bunch of plates that you're pushing Play-Doh through.

If you really want something to have instincts, like a survival instinct, you'll need some notion of sentience, which requires a combination of four things. Understanding of the world, understanding of concepts. You have to have some sort of actual intellectual contemplation.

You need a sense of state. You have to keep track of like your understanding of the world that evolves as you get new information. So you need something to be reacting to. You need some notion of drives, like what is your goals, right? These intentions have to come from somewhere. And you need actuation.

The ability to actually then take actions, either in the digital or physical world, based on the combination of all these four things. That's how you have something like sentience. You can think of these large language models as basically just being the understanding part. understanding built in of lots of different textual things. And that's how it spits out the plate on the other end can be a really cool looking design that matches in a really interesting way. The plate that came in the front.

But in order for that thing to have survival instincts, it also needs some ongoing state that's keeping track of its understanding of the world. It needs a drive. So you have to explicitly say, I want to survive. Again, a Plato factory, there's no thinking there. You need actually some sort of program that's like, is this.

action going to help me survive or not and then it needs the ability to take actions that's actuation that would be a completely different component so there's no way that as architected right now as sort of one of these standard chatbots

can have instincts because there is no state there is no drive there is no actuation it's just a feed-forward play-doh factory that spits out words and a little control program that feeds them in so no uh Making the model bigger and better trained just makes the Plato come out look fancier.

But it doesn't give it any of those things. You cannot spontaneously have a feed-forward network with no changeable state and no recursion and no actuation and no drives. Like that by itself can't do anything. So Joe is wrong to say, oh, I think these things just have drives or ChatGPT is going to start copying itself. ChatGPT is just a factory defined by these models are just...

trillions of numbers and tables that are multiplied by GPUs. But where Joe is kind of right is the hard part in this formula, understanding state drives actuation, the hard part's the understanding. And these language models have a pretty good understanding of thing. So it would not be that hard for someone to program those other three things pretty simplistically. All right, I have like a state of the world that I care about.

hard coded in. I, when I'm evaluating actions I want to do, my goal is to like not be erased and then to just plug it into actuation. I wrote a program here. Where, you know, this program knows how to do things like on the Internet. It can run commands and run scripts and, you know, and network with other types of things. And then I'm going to hook these four things together.

So like the state will, you know, gather information, give it to like a run it through the chat bot factory, the language model to kind of. analyze it and ask it like, hey, is this thing good or bad if my goal was survival? And then, you know, what would you suggest then between these actions? Like you could start talking.

So the control programs can start talking to the language models to get its understanding or ideas and then choose actions based on that. And in fact, there are systems built like this. Now, they're all right now in the category of game playing systems.

But game playing AIs, the advanced ones kind of work like this now. You have like some understanding. You have some planning. You have a state of the world. You like the state of the game or the poker hands. You have a drive. Like what we're trying to do is win.

And it talks to the neural network, the thing that's trained. It has the understanding and tries to figure out what to do. This is how there's the bot that first bought the win at Texas Hold'em Poker. It does something like that. It's like a combination of... a trained model that just understands things, plus its own simulation and its own drive and its actuation, which is making bets and playing cards.

So we kind of know how to do this. Now, the big companies don't care about that. The money is in not trying to build a sentient thing that's going to copy itself. The big money is in trying to get to be the next email. Like we need this to be like helping people. use advanced graphing features in excel that's where the money is so it's not like they're working on this

So you don't have to worry about like OpenAI's next release is going to be alive. No, the real worry is working with like DeepSeek or like a relatively small, low-cost model, building these other pieces and letting that loose. Because I have this theory. I have this theory that where you're going to get the first uncomfortable AI, by uncomfortable I mean I kind of am worried about what it's doing or worried about turning it off. It's going to be the combination of relatively simple.

dynamic programs that can loop and create sort of like cybernetic control loops for doing things like actuation drives and world state connected to an unpredictable. complicated understanding of the world like in a language model or something similar and there's going to be this sort of runaway effect where simple control logic plus complex world understanding could lead to

unpredictable, complex-seeming behavior that has real-world impacts. So I don't mean to geek out too much, but it's good news. No, ChatGPT doesn't have instincts. Plato factories can't. There's nothing. It's just things push through it and nothing changes. It's ossified. It's built in stone.
